This month we will be screening the Howard and Michelle Hall documentary film on Cocos Island entitled “Island of the Sharks”. Cocos is a tropical Pacific paradise where beauty and danger co-exist beneath the waves. This underwater mountain is a migratory gathering place for a dazzling array of sea creatures, including Sharks, manta rays, sea turtles, and dolphins. Boasting the world’s highest concentration of large marine predators, it’s waters teem with white tip, hammerhead, black tip, and silky sharks. The Island of the Sharks was funded by the National Science Foundation and produced by NOVA.
